Percy’s Brides (A Double Trouble Romance) by Ivy Hart – Review by Megan Pesek

Percy's Brides: A Double Trouble RomancePercy’s Brides: A Double Trouble Romance by Ivy Hart
My rating: 4 of 5 stars

Percy is an honorable pillar in the community and much to his mother and sister’s dismay he is still a bachelor. He wants more than his store, but doesn’t know where to look for love. Then Clara. followed by Amelia a week later, show up at his store each believing they are the missing piece of Percy’s life. When the town comes together after a tragedy each is shown their destiny.
Percy’s Brides was a short read that kept moving at a quick pace. Parts of the story were quite predictable making for a fun read.
